Church Nixes Joe K's Annulment

Political scion's first marriage just won't quit
By Marie Morris,  Newser Staff
Posted Jun 20, 2007 2:55 PM CDT

Politics and religion collided today with the revelation by Joe Kennedy's ex-wife that the Catholic Church has reversed its decision to annul their marriage. Sheila Rauch Kennedy, an Episcopalian, tells Time that the process of invalidating her marriage to the ex-congressman was "dishonest, and it was important to stand up and say that."

Rauch's marriage to Robert Kennedy's oldest son ended in civil divorce in 1991 and was later annulled—as she learned after he remarried. She launched a campaign to call attention to the process and undo the annulment, but experts predicted little success against the powerful Kennedy clan. She learned of her success in May and said yesterday she's "very pleased." (More Sheila Rauch Kennedy stories.)
